Output 043df3c4fdea8930a5838a2931ef7ce14818106f621054c04d62df601eb78f5a:0

value
20500921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c29d4b7baae0ebf03de01b03544fae2a78dd5c OP_EQUAL
address
MTka174KsHDo8v2uoL9nT5E9XTkrXPYAar
transaction
043df3c4fdea8930a5838a2931ef7ce14818106f621054c04d62df601eb78f5a
spent
true